Mountaineering around Jardim Da Serra is characterized by Madeira's volcanic peaks and rugged terrain, offering challenging ascents and panoramic views. The region features significant elevation changes, deep valleys, and a network of trails that traverse diverse landscapes, including ancient Laurel forests and rocky slopes. Its proximity to high peaks like Pico Ruivo and Pico do Arieiro provides opportunities for demanding mountain trekking. The terrain often includes technical sections, requiring sure-footedness and alpine experience.

A sensationally beautiful hike to Pico Grande, not from Curral das Freiras but from Jardim da Serra. Parking is at the Miradouro Boca da Corrida. The last kilometer is a cobblestone road, but it's wide and well-maintained. From there, with good footwear, the walk continues for an hour along the ridge without any major climbs, offering wonderful and easy views of the mountains, the Nuns' Valley, and the Donkeys' Valley (Serra de Auga). Starting at the second hour, the climb to Pico Grande begins. Areeiro is fantastic, Grande is Grande!

Frequently Asked Questions

How many mountaineering routes are available around Jardim Da Serra?

There are over 10 mountaineering routes around Jardim Da Serra, offering a range of experiences from moderate to difficult. These routes are highly rated by the komoot community for their challenging ascents and panoramic views.

What is the typical difficulty level for mountaineering routes in Jardim Da Serra?

Mountaineering routes in Jardim Da Serra are generally considered challenging, with 7 out of 11 routes classified as difficult. These often involve significant elevation changes, narrow paths, and technical sections, requiring good fitness and sure-footedness. There are also 4 moderate routes available, such as the Levada Nova Trail loop from Ponta do Sol, which follows a historic levada through diverse landscapes.

Are there any circular mountaineering routes in the area?

Yes, several routes around Jardim Da Serra are circular. For instance, the Mountaineering loop from Boca da Corrida offers expansive views, and the Pico do Arieiro – Ninho da Manta Viewpoint loop from Areeiro leads through dramatic volcanic landscapes.

Can I find routes suitable for beginners or those looking for an easier mountaineering experience?

While many routes are challenging, there are moderate options that might be more suitable for those seeking a less strenuous experience. The Levada Nova Trail loop from Ponta do Sol is a moderate route that follows a historic levada, offering a scenic walk without the extreme demands of the higher peaks. However, even moderate routes can have varied terrain.

What natural landmarks or attractions can I see along the mountaineering trails?

The region is rich in natural beauty. You can encounter dramatic volcanic landscapes, deep valleys, and ancient Laurel forests. Specific highlights include the Caldeirão Verde Waterfall and the Waterfall in Caldeirão do Inferno Gorge. Viewpoints like Boca dos Namorados and Corrida offer breathtaking vistas of areas like Curral das Freiras, also known as the "Nuns' Valley."

Are there any routes that feature waterfalls?

Yes, the area around Jardim Da Serra is known for its beautiful waterfalls. You can find impressive cascades like the Caldeirão Verde Waterfall and the Waterfall in Caldeirão do Inferno Gorge, which are accessible via various trails and levada walks.

What are some of the more challenging mountaineering routes around Jardim Da Serra?

For experienced mountaineers, routes like the Pico Grande (1,654 m) – End of the Trail at Pico Grande loop from Nuns Valley offer significant elevation gain and demanding terrain. The famous PR1 route connecting Pico do Arieiro to Pico Ruivo, while not directly listed in the immediate vicinity, is known for its volcanic tunnels, steep staircases, and dramatic slopes, appealing to those seeking a true mountain challenge.

Is it possible to reach the trailheads using public transport?

While some popular trailheads on Madeira might be accessible by public transport, many of the more remote mountaineering routes around Jardim Da Serra may require private transportation or a taxi. It's advisable to check local bus schedules and routes in advance, especially for specific starting points like Boca da Corrida or Areeiro, as services can be limited.

What is the best time of year to go mountaineering in Jardim Da Serra?

The best time for mountaineering in Jardim Da Serra is generally during the spring (April-June) and autumn (September-November) months. During these periods, the weather is typically milder and more stable, offering clearer views and more comfortable hiking conditions. Summer can be hot, and winter may bring more unpredictable weather, including rain and stronger winds at higher elevations.

Are there any family-friendly mountaineering options in Jardim Da Serra?

While many mountaineering routes in this region are quite challenging, families with older, experienced children might enjoy some of the moderate levada walks. These paths, like the Levada Nova Trail loop from Ponta do Sol, offer scenic beauty with less extreme elevation changes. Always assess the fitness level of all family members before embarking on a route.

Are permits required for mountaineering in Jardim Da Serra?

Generally, permits are not required for hiking on the established trails in Jardim Da Serra or Madeira. However, it's always recommended to check for any specific regulations, especially if you plan to venture into protected areas or engage in activities like rock climbing, which might have their own guidelines. Always respect local signage and conservation efforts.
